Top 5 Adventure Games on Android in Europe: Q1 2025 Performance
Explore the performance trends of the top five adventure games on Android in Europe during Q1 2025, featuring download, revenue, and user activity insights from Sensor Tower.
In the first quarter of 2025, the adventure gaming landscape on Android in Europe showcased notable trends in downloads, revenue, and active user engagement. Here's a closer look at the performance of the top five adventure games.
Red Ball 4 by FDG Entertainment GmbH & Co.KG saw its weekly downloads gradually decline from 249K at the start of January to 166K by the end of March. Revenue peaked at $866 in early January and maintained a steady flow, ending at $664. Active users fluctuated, with a peak of approximately 1.9M in late January, stabilizing around 1.8M by March.
Aha World: Doll Dress-Up Game from Aha World Ltd. experienced a decline in weekly downloads, starting at 117K and dropping to 77K by the end of the quarter. Revenue followed a similar trend, peaking at $3.8K initially and settling around $2.5K in March. The game maintained a strong user base with active users peaking at 814K in January and gradually decreasing to 573K.
Tizi Modern Home Design Games by Tizi Town Games showed a positive trend in active users, starting at 218K and growing to 319K by the end of March. Weekly downloads peaked at 121K in January before stabilizing around 56K. Revenue remained minimal throughout the quarter.
Genshin Impact by COGNOSPHERE PTE. LTD. demonstrated a dynamic revenue pattern, starting at $794K and fluctuating, with a notable low of $119K in late February before rallying to $275K by March end. Weekly downloads varied, peaking at 95K in early January and ending at 70K. Active users showed resilience, maintaining over 2M throughout the quarter.
Super Bino Go:Adventure Jungle from 1SOFT maintained stable weekly downloads, hovering around 56K by the end of Q1. Revenue remained low, peaking at $38 in January. Active users began at 317K, experiencing a decline to 260K by March.
